About Eva Kumar

Eva Kumar is a scholar working on Water Science and Technology,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, Geochemistry and Petrology, Pollution and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ering, having authored 24 papers that have together received 2.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Fluoride Effects and Removal (8 papers), Groundwater and Isotope Geochemistry (4 papers), Chemical Analysis and Environmental Impact (3 papers), Adsorption and biosorption for pollutant removal (3 papers), Water Quality Monitoring and Analysis (3 papers), Toxic Organic Pollutants Impact (3 papers), Air Quality and Health Impacts (2 papers) and Anaerobic Digestion and Biogas Production (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Water Science and Technology (1.9k citations), Geochemistry and Petrology (769 citations),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(563 citations),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(329 citations) and Environmental Chemistry (231 citations). Eva Kumar has collaborated with scholars based in Finland, Portugal and South Korea. Frequent co-authors include Amit Bhatnagar, Mika Sillanpää, Umesh Kumar, Byong‐Hun Jeon, Hocheol Song, William Hogland, Márcia Marques, Cidália M.S. Botelho, Rui A.R. Boaventura and Vítor J.P. Vilar. Their work appears in journals such as Chemical Engineering Journal, Separation Science and Technology, Chemosphere, Industrial & Engineering Chemistry Research and Advances in Colloid and Interface Science.
